飞书文档批量导出终极指南:告别手动操作,25分钟搞定700+文档

张开发
2026/5/22 2:14:03 15 分钟阅读
飞书文档批量导出终极指南:告别手动操作,25分钟搞定700+文档
飞书文档批量导出终极指南告别手动操作25分钟搞定700文档【免费下载链接】feishu-doc-export飞书文档导出服务项目地址: https://gitcode.com/gh_mirrors/fe/feishu-doc-export还在为飞书文档的迁移备份而烦恼吗每次需要导出大量文档时你是不是还在手动一个个点击下载然后费力整理文件夹结构今天我要为你介绍一个革命性的飞书文档批量导出工具——feishu-doc-export它能让你在几分钟内完成原本需要数小时的工作这个开源工具支持Windows、Mac、Linux三大平台只需要一行命令就能将整个知识库的文档同步到本地完美解决文档迁移、备份和归档的痛点。为什么你需要飞书文档批量导出工具真实痛点文档迁移的噩梦场景想象一下这样的场景公司决定从飞书切换回企业微信或者需要将重要文档备份到本地。面对数百甚至上千个文档你只能一个个手动下载。这个过程不仅耗时耗力还会遇到时间成本极高每个文档单独下载700个文档至少需要8小时文件夹结构混乱下载后所有文档堆在一起完全打乱原有层级关系格式丢失严重表格和特殊格式在导出时经常变形网络中断风险下载过程中断网就要重新开始前功尽弃这些问题不仅仅是技术挑战更是影响工作效率和团队协作的实际障碍。解决方案feishu-doc-export的诞生为了解决这些问题feishu-doc-export应运而生这是一个基于.NET Core开发的跨平台工具通过飞书官方API实现文档批量导出。项目位于src/feishu-doc-export/目录核心功能模块包括FeiShuHttpApiCaller.cs- 处理飞书API调用DocumentPathGenerator.cs- 生成文档路径保持原有结构DocxToMdFormatHelper.cs- 支持多种格式转换FileHelper.cs- 文件操作辅助类功能亮点为什么选择这个工具⚡ 极速导出效率提升20倍操作方式700个文档耗时结构保持格式完整度操作难度手动导出8小时以上❌ 完全打乱⭐⭐⭐ 经常出错⭐⭐⭐⭐⭐ 极度繁琐feishu-doc-export25分钟✅ 100%保持⭐⭐⭐⭐⭐ 完美保留⭐ 一键操作 三大核心优势批量导出一次性导出整个知识库或文件夹的所有文档格式多样支持DOCX、PDF、Markdown三种导出格式结构保持完全保留原有的文件夹层级关系跨平台Windows、Mac、Linux全平台支持后台运行程序后台挂机运行不影响正常工作快速上手3步完成飞书文档批量导出第一步准备工作5分钟获取飞书应用凭证登录飞书开发者后台创建企业自建应用开启云文档相关权限查看、导出、管理等记录AppID和AppSecret下载并安装工具git clone https://gitcode.com/gh_mirrors/fe/feishu-doc-export cd feishu-doc-export/src/feishu-doc-export dotnet build第二步执行导出命令1分钟根据你的需求选择对应的命令导出知识库文档团队最佳选择dotnet run -- --appId你的AppID --appSecret你的密钥 --exportPath/备份路径导出个人空间文档个人使用场景dotnet run -- --appId你的AppID --appSecret你的密钥 --typecloudDoc --folderToken文件夹Token --exportPath/备份路径指定导出格式按需选择# 导出为Markdown适合技术文档 dotnet run -- --appId你的AppID --appSecret你的密钥 --saveTypemd --exportPath/备份路径 # 导出为PDF适合合规归档 dotnet run -- --appId你的AppID --appSecret你的密钥 --saveTypepdf --exportPath/备份路径 # 导出为DOCX格式兼容性最好 dotnet run -- --appId你的AppID --appSecret你的密钥 --saveTypedocx --exportPath/备份路径第三步验证导出结果2分钟程序运行完成后进行简单验证数量核对确认导出的文件数量与飞书一致结构检查本地文件夹层级是否与飞书完全一致内容抽查随机打开几个文件检查格式是否正常不同场景的最佳实践方案场景一团队知识库迁移需求将团队知识库从飞书迁移到其他平台建议格式DOCX理由DOCX格式在各种办公软件中兼容性最好迁移后格式基本不变。项目中的DocxToMdFormatHelper.cs模块专门处理格式转换确保文档质量。场景二技术文档版本管理需求将技术文档纳入Git版本控制建议格式Markdown理由纯文本格式适合Git管理文件体积小diff对比清晰。虽然转换过程中可能会有少量格式损失如表格、行内代码块但对于技术文档来说是可接受的。场景三合规备份归档需求定期备份文档用于合规审计建议格式PDF理由PDF不可编辑适合长期存档保持内容固化。项目通过Aspose.Words库实现高质量的PDF转换。进阶技巧让导出更智能高效技巧一设置定时自动备份如果你是Linux或Mac用户可以设置定时任务实现每周自动备份# 每周日凌晨2点自动备份 0 2 * * 0 cd /opt/feishu-export dotnet run -- --appIdxxx --appSecretxxx --exportPath/backup/weekly /var/log/feishu-export.log 21技巧二增量导出节省时间工具支持增量导出只导出新增或修改的文档。通过查看ExportTaskInfoDto.cs中的任务状态管理你可以实现智能的增量同步策略。技巧三错误处理与重试机制项目内置了完善的错误处理机制见CustomException.cs和LogHelper.cs当网络中断或API调用失败时程序会自动重试确保导出过程不会因为临时问题而中断。常见问题解答QAQ这个工具安全吗A完全安全工具只是调用飞书官方API不需要你的账号密码只需要应用凭证。所有操作都在你的本地电脑完成文档不会上传到任何第三方服务器。Q支持哪些类型的文档A支持飞书文档、表格、多维表格以及知识库内的附件文件如PDF、图片等。具体实现见CloudDocDto.cs和WikiNodeItemDto.cs中的数据结构定义。Q导出速度如何A实测700多个文档导出只需25分钟速度是手动操作的20倍以上这得益于项目中的并行处理和多线程优化。Q需要编程基础吗A完全不需要只需要会使用命令行按照教程操作即可。工具提供了完整的命令行参数说明见GlobalConfig.cs中的配置解析。Q导出后文档结构会乱吗A不会工具会100%保持原有的文件夹层级结构这得益于DocumentPathGenerator.cs和CloudDocPathGenerator.cs中的路径生成算法。技术实现揭秘核心架构设计feishu-doc-export采用分层架构设计API层HttpApi/目录封装飞书API调用提供统一的接口业务层Program.cs处理导出逻辑和流程控制工具层Helper/目录提供格式转换、文件操作等辅助功能数据层Dtos/目录定义数据传输对象和响应结构关键模块解析FeiShuTokenProvider.cs处理飞书认证和token管理FeiShuHttpApiCaller.cs封装所有飞书API调用包括文档列表获取、文档导出等DocxToMdFormatHelper.cs实现DOCX到Markdown的格式转换FileHelper.cs处理本地文件系统操作确保目录结构和文件完整性从手动到自动你的效率革命想象一下以前需要一整天的工作现在只需要喝杯咖啡的时间。feishu-doc-export不仅仅是一个工具更是你工作效率的革命。节省的时间按700个文档计算从8小时缩短到25分钟节省了95%的时间提升的质量100%保持文档结构98%以上格式完整度降低的风险不再担心网络中断、操作失误立即开始你的高效文档管理之旅不要再让文档迁移成为你的噩梦也不要再为手动导出而浪费时间。feishu-doc-export已经为你准备好了一切开源免费完全免费使用代码透明可查简单易用三步操作无需技术背景高效稳定经过大量实际场景验证持续更新开发者持续维护功能不断完善现在就动手试试吧开始你的高效文档管理新时代。记住好的工具不仅能帮你节省时间更能让你专注于真正重要的工作。飞书文档批量导出从此变得如此简单【免费下载链接】feishu-doc-export飞书文档导出服务项目地址: https://gitcode.com/gh_mirrors/fe/feishu-doc-export创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

更多文章